Cybersecurity: 4 Steps to Help Recover from a Cyberattack

by Christopher Redus September 24, 2024

Cyberattacks have become an increasingly prevalent threat to individuals and organizations alike. The repercussions of such attacks can be devastating, ranging from financial loss and reputational damage to operational disruption and data breaches. While prevention is crucial, having a robust recovery plan in place is equally important. This blog will outline essential steps to help you recover from a cyberattack effectively.

Immediate Response

The first few hours after a cyberattack are critical. Swift and decisive actions can significantly mitigate the damage. Here’s what you should do:

  • Contain the Breach: Isolate the affected systems to prevent the attack from spreading further. This might involve disconnecting infected devices from the network or shutting down specific systems.
  • Assess the Damage: Determine the extent of the attack, including the types of data compromised and the systems affected.
  • Secure Your Network: Change passwords, update software, and strengthen security measures to prevent further intrusions.
  • Notify Relevant Parties: Inform employees, customers, partners, and law enforcement as necessary, depending on the severity of the attack and the nature of the compromised data.

Develop a Comprehensive Recovery Plan

A well-structured recovery plan is essential for minimizing downtime and restoring operations. Key components include:

  • Data Backup and Recovery: Regular backups of critical data are crucial. Ensure backups are stored securely offline to prevent data loss in case of a ransomware attack.
  • Incident Response Team: Assemble a dedicated team responsible for handling cyberattacks. This team should include IT professionals, legal experts, and communications specialists.
  • Business Continuity Plan: Outline essential business functions and how to maintain them during a disruption. This plan should include alternative communication channels, remote work capabilities, and contingency plans for critical operations.
  • Cyber Insurance: Consider purchasing cyber insurance to cover potential financial losses, legal fees, and public relations expenses.

Restoration and Recovery

Once the immediate threat is contained, the focus shifts to restoring normal operations. This process involves:

  • System Recovery: Restore affected systems and data from backups, ensuring data integrity and consistency.
  • Network Reconstruction: Rebuild the network infrastructure if necessary, implementing enhanced security measures.
  • Employee Training: Provide employees with cybersecurity training to prevent future attacks.
  • Reputation Management: Develop a communication strategy to address the incident and rebuild trust with customers and stakeholders.
  • Post-Incident Review: Conduct a thorough analysis of the attack to identify vulnerabilities and improve security measures.

Building Resilience

To prevent future attacks and enhance your organization’s resilience, consider the following:

  • Employee Awareness: Continuously educate employees about cyber threats and best practices.
  • Regular Security Audits: Conduct regular assessments of your IT infrastructure to identify weaknesses.
  • Incident Response Testing: Simulate cyberattacks to test your response plan and identify areas for improvement.
  • Third-Party Risk Management: Evaluate the security practices of third-party vendors and partners.
  • Emerging Threat Monitoring: Stay informed about the latest cyber threats and trends.

Recovering from a cyberattack is a complex process that requires careful planning and execution. By following these guidelines and investing in robust cybersecurity measures, you can significantly reduce the impact of a cyberattack and safeguard your organization’s critical assets.

Remember: Prevention is always better than cure. Implementing strong cybersecurity practices is essential for minimizing the risk of a cyberattack in the first place.

The Role of a Hacker in Cybersecurity: What You Need to Know Before Hiring

by Christopher Redus September 24, 2024

In the realm of cybersecurity, hackers play a crucial role in safeguarding systems and data. However, not all hackers are created equal; their roles can vary significantly depending on their intent and expertise. If you’re considering hiring a hacker, understanding their role and how they can benefit your organization is essential. Here’s what you need to know before bringing a hacker on board.

1. Different Types of Hackers

Understanding the various types of hackers will help you identify the right professional for your needs:

  • Ethical Hackers (White-Hat Hackers): These are cybersecurity experts hired to identify and fix vulnerabilities in systems before malicious hackers can exploit them. They operate within legal and ethical boundaries and often hold certifications like CEH (Certified Ethical Hacker) or OSCP (Offensive Security Certified Professional).
  • Penetration Testers: A subset of ethical hackers, penetration testers conduct simulated attacks on your systems to uncover vulnerabilities. They provide detailed reports and recommendations for improving security.
  • Red Team Members: These professionals perform simulated attacks and adversarial simulations to test the effectiveness of your security measures, often working alongside blue teams (defensive security teams).
  • Security Researchers: They focus on discovering new vulnerabilities, developing new security techniques, and staying ahead of emerging threats. Their work often informs best practices and security tool development.

2. Key Responsibilities of a Hacker in Cybersecurity

When hiring a hacker, be aware of their primary responsibilities:

  • Vulnerability Assessment: Identifying weaknesses in your systems, applications, or networks that could be exploited by malicious actors.
  • Penetration Testing: Conducting controlled attacks to evaluate the strength of your defenses and identify gaps in your security posture.
  • Security Audits: Reviewing your organization’s security policies, procedures, and technical controls to ensure compliance with industry standards and best practices.
  • Incident Response: Assisting with or leading the response to security breaches, analyzing how the attack occurred, and helping to mitigate the damage.
  • Threat Intelligence: Keeping up with the latest threats, vulnerabilities, and attack vectors to provide proactive recommendations for defense.

3. Skills and Expertise to Look For

When evaluating a hacker, consider the following skills and expertise:

  • Technical Proficiency: They should be skilled in various programming languages, networking protocols, and operating systems. Familiarity with tools like Metasploit, Burp Suite, and Wireshark is also beneficial.
  • Problem-Solving Abilities: A good hacker should be able to think like an attacker, using creative methods to uncover vulnerabilities and devise effective solutions.
  • Certifications and Training: Look for recognized certifications that demonstrate their knowledge and expertise, such as CEH, OSCP, or CISSP (Certified Information Systems Security Professional).
  • Industry Experience: Experience in your specific industry can be valuable, as they will be familiar with the common threats and regulatory requirements relevant to your sector.

4. The Importance of Ethical Standards

Ethical behavior is paramount in cybersecurity. Ensure that any hacker you hire adheres to the following:

  • Legal Compliance: They must operate within legal boundaries and obtain explicit authorization before testing systems.
  • Confidentiality: They should have strong policies and practices in place to protect sensitive information and ensure that data is handled responsibly.
  • Transparency: Look for professionals who are transparent about their methods and findings, and who communicate clearly with your team.

5. How a Hacker Can Benefit Your Organization

Hiring a hacker can bring several advantages to your organization:

  • Enhanced Security Posture: By identifying and addressing vulnerabilities, you can strengthen your defenses and reduce the risk of cyberattacks.
  • Compliance: Ethical hackers can help ensure that your organization meets industry-specific regulatory requirements and standards.
  • Proactive Defense: They provide insights into emerging threats and help you stay ahead of potential attackers by implementing proactive security measures.
  • Incident Preparedness: Their expertise in incident response can improve your organization’s ability to handle and recover from security breaches effectively.

6. Evaluating and Selecting the Right Hacker

When selecting a hacker, consider the following steps:

  • Review Their Track Record: Check their previous work, client testimonials, and any relevant case studies.
  • Ask for References: Speak with past clients to gauge their experience and satisfaction with the hacker’s services.
  • Assess Communication Skills: Effective communication is crucial for explaining technical findings and recommendations to non-technical stakeholders.
  • Understand Their Methodology: Ensure their approach aligns with industry best practices and meets your specific needs.

7. Establishing Clear Terms and Agreements

Before hiring a hacker, ensure you have clear agreements in place:

  • Scope of Work: Define the specific tasks, goals, and limitations of the engagement.
  • Confidentiality Agreement: Establish confidentiality clauses to protect sensitive information.
  • Legal Authorization: Obtain written consent for any testing or assessment activities.
  • Payment Terms: Agree on pricing, payment schedules, and any additional costs.

By understanding the role of a hacker in cybersecurity and carefully selecting a qualified professional, you can significantly enhance your organization’s security posture and protect against potential threats.

The Rise of Ransomware-as-a-Service: How to Protect Yourself

by Christopher Redus August 27, 2024

The digital landscape is undergoing a perilous transformation. Once a complex undertaking, cybercrime has been commoditized into a lucrative business model: Ransomware-as-a-Service (RaaS). This insidious trend has lowered the barrier of entry for malicious actors, enabling even those with limited technical expertise to launch devastating attacks.

RaaS operates much like a franchise model. A criminal organization, the RaaS provider, develops the ransomware, builds the infrastructure, and offers it to affiliates on a subscription or revenue-sharing basis. Affiliates, often with varying levels of technical skill, leverage the provided tools to target victims, encrypt their data, and demand a ransom.

The implications of RaaS are far-reaching. Organizations of all sizes, from multinational corporations to small businesses, are vulnerable. The frequency and sophistication of attacks have surged, resulting in significant financial losses, reputational damage, and operational disruptions.

To combat this escalating threat, a multi-layered defense strategy is imperative. Here are key steps to protect yourself from RaaS attacks:

  1. Employee Education and Awareness:

  • Regular Training: Conduct comprehensive cybersecurity training for all employees, emphasizing phishing recognition, password hygiene, and safe browsing practices.
  • Social Engineering Simulations: Simulate phishing attacks to assess employee awareness and identify vulnerabilities.
  • Incident Reporting: Encourage employees to report any suspicious activities or emails promptly.
  1. Robust Network Security:

  • Firewall Implementation: Deploy strong firewalls to protect your network perimeter.
  • Intrusion Detection and Prevention Systems (IDPS): Implement IDPS to monitor network traffic for malicious activity and block threats.
  • Network Segmentation: Divide your network into isolated segments to limit the potential damage of a breach.
  1. Data Backup and Recovery:

  • Regular Backups: Maintain frequent backups of critical data and store them offline or in secure cloud storage.
  • Backup Testing: Regularly test your backup and recovery procedures to ensure their effectiveness.
  • Immutable Backups: Consider using immutable backup solutions that prevent data modification or deletion.
  1. Patch Management:

  • Software Updates: Keep operating systems, applications, and software up-to-date with the latest patches to address vulnerabilities.
  • Vulnerability Scanning: Regularly scan your systems for vulnerabilities and prioritize patching critical issues.
  1. Endpoint Protection:

  • Antivirus and Anti-malware: Deploy robust endpoint protection solutions to detect and block malware.
  • Behavior-Based Detection: Utilize behavior-based detection technologies to identify suspicious activities.
  1. Incident Response Planning:

  • Preparedness: Develop a comprehensive incident response plan outlining steps to take in case of a ransomware attack.
  • Tabletop Exercises: Conduct regular tabletop exercises to test your incident response plan and identify areas for improvement.
  1. Third-Party Risk Management:

  • Vendor Assessment: Evaluate the cybersecurity practices of third-party vendors and suppliers.
  • Contractual Obligations: Include cybersecurity provisions in contracts with third parties.
  1. Multi-Factor Authentication (MFA):

  • Enhanced Security: Implement MFA for all user accounts to add an extra layer of protection.
  1. Email Security:

  • Phishing Filters: Utilize advanced phishing filters to block malicious emails.
  • Email Security Awareness: Educate employees about email-borne threats.
  1. Continuous Monitoring and Improvement:

  • Threat Intelligence: Stay informed about the latest ransomware trends and tactics.
  • Security Audits: Conduct regular security audits to assess your organization’s risk posture.

Remember, no single solution can guarantee complete protection against ransomware. A layered approach that combines technology, employee training, and robust incident response planning is essential for mitigating the risks associated with RaaS attacks. By prioritizing cybersecurity and staying vigilant, organizations can significantly reduce their vulnerability to these devastating threats.

AI-Powered Penetration Testing: Friend or Foe?

by Christopher Redus August 27, 2024

Artificial Intelligence is revolutionizing every industry, and cybersecurity is no exception. One of the most intriguing applications of AI is in penetration testing, a process that simulates cyberattacks to identify vulnerabilities in a system. But is this technological advancement a boon or a bane for cybersecurity? Let’s delve into the complexities.

AI as a Force Multiplier in Penetration Testing

On the one hand, AI brings immense potential to enhance penetration testing capabilities. Its ability to process vast amounts of data rapidly allows for more comprehensive and efficient vulnerability assessments. AI-powered tools can automate routine tasks, freeing up human experts to focus on complex and critical issues.

  • Accelerated Vulnerability Discovery: AI can scan systems and networks at unprecedented speeds, identifying vulnerabilities that might otherwise go unnoticed.
  • Improved Threat Intelligence: By analyzing threat data, AI can predict potential attack vectors and prioritize vulnerabilities accordingly.
  • Enhanced Automation: Repetitive tasks like port scanning, vulnerability scanning, and password cracking can be automated, increasing efficiency and reducing human error.
  • Advanced Threat Modeling: AI can simulate various attack scenarios, helping organizations understand their risk exposure better.

The Dark Side of AI in Penetration Testing

However, the same capabilities that make AI a valuable asset can also be exploited by malicious actors. If AI can be used to identify vulnerabilities, it can also be used to develop more sophisticated attacks.

  • Autonomous Attack Tools: AI could be used to create self-learning attack tools that can adapt to system defenses, making them more difficult to detect and stop.
  • Increased Attack Surface: As AI-powered penetration testing becomes more prevalent, it could inadvertently expose new vulnerabilities that attackers can exploit.
  • Ethical Concerns: The use of AI in offensive cybersecurity raises ethical questions about the potential misuse of the technology.

Striking a Balance

The key to harnessing the benefits of AI in penetration testing while mitigating risks lies in responsible development and use.

  • Ethical Guidelines: Clear ethical guidelines should be established for the development and use of AI-powered penetration testing tools.
  • Defense-in-Depth: Organizations should adopt a layered security approach to protect against both traditional and AI-driven threats.
  • Continuous Monitoring: Regular monitoring and updating of AI-powered systems are essential to prevent them from being compromised.
  • Human-in-the-Loop: While AI can automate many tasks, human expertise remains crucial for critical decision-making and ethical considerations.

Conclusion

AI-powered penetration testing is a double-edged sword. It offers the potential to significantly enhance cybersecurity defenses, but it also poses new challenges. By understanding both the benefits and risks, organizations can effectively leverage AI to strengthen their security posture. It’s essential to strike a balance between innovation and responsibility to ensure that AI is used as a force for good in the fight against cybercrime.

Ultimately, the future of cybersecurity lies in a collaborative effort between humans and AI, where both work together to protect against ever-evolving threats.

Exploiting the Metaverse: Ethical Hacking Challenges

by Christopher Redus August 27, 2024

The metaverse, a burgeoning digital frontier, promises immersive experiences, economic opportunities, and social connections. However, this uncharted territory is also a playground for cybercriminals. As the metaverse evolves, so too do the challenges for ethical hackers tasked with securing it.

Unique Vulnerabilities of the Metaverse

The metaverse introduces a novel attack surface. Unlike traditional digital environments, it combines elements of the physical world with the digital, blurring boundaries and creating new vulnerabilities.

  • Identity Theft: With users creating digital avatars representing their real-world identities, the potential for identity theft is amplified. Hackers can steal personal information, and financial data, or even impersonate individuals for malicious purposes.
  • Virtual Property Theft: As users invest in virtual real estate, assets, and collectibles, these become attractive targets for theft. Hackers can exploit vulnerabilities to steal or manipulate virtual property.
  • DDoS Attacks: Distributed Denial of Service (DDoS) attacks can disrupt entire virtual worlds, preventing users from accessing services and causing financial losses.
  • Social Engineering: The immersive nature of the metaverse makes it a prime ground for social engineering attacks. Hackers can create convincing personas to manipulate users into divulging sensitive information.
  • Supply Chain Attacks: With the increasing reliance on virtual goods and services, supply chain attacks become a concern. Compromised suppliers can introduce malicious code or counterfeit products into the metaverse.

Ethical Hacking in the Metaverse

Ethical hackers play a crucial role in identifying and mitigating these threats. Their skills are essential for building a secure metaverse ecosystem.

  • Vulnerability Assessment: Ethical hackers can conduct comprehensive vulnerability assessments to identify weaknesses in metaverse platforms, smart contracts, and user devices.
  • Penetration Testing: Simulating real-world attacks helps uncover exploitable vulnerabilities and assess the overall security posture of metaverse environments.
  • Security Awareness Training: Educating users about common threats and best practices is vital. Ethical hackers can develop training programs to empower users to protect themselves.
  • Incident Response: In case of a security breach, ethical hackers can assist in containing the damage, recovering lost data, and preventing future attacks.
  • Compliance and Auditing: As regulations for the metaverse emerge, ethical hackers can help organizations ensure compliance and conduct security audits.

Challenges and Considerations

While ethical hacking is crucial for metaverse security, it also presents unique challenges. The rapidly evolving nature of the metaverse, coupled with the lack of established security standards, makes it difficult to keep up with emerging threats. Additionally, legal and ethical boundaries in the virtual world are still being defined, making it essential for ethical hackers to operate within a clear framework.

Conclusion

The metaverse is a promising frontier, but it also comes with significant security risks. Ethical hacking is essential for safeguarding this new digital realm. By understanding the unique challenges and leveraging their skills, ethical hackers can contribute to building a secure and trustworthy metaverse. As the metaverse continues to grow, collaboration between ethical hackers, developers, and policymakers will be crucial in mitigating risks and ensuring a positive user experience.

Beyond Antivirus: Comparing Advanced Endpoint Security Solution

by Christopher Redus August 27, 2024

The days when a simple antivirus program was enough to protect your systems are long gone. Today’s threat landscape is complex and ever-evolving, demanding more sophisticated security measures. Enter endpoint security solutions. But what exactly are they, and how do they differ from traditional antivirus software?

The Limitations of Antivirus

Antivirus software has been a staple in cybersecurity for decades. It’s effective at detecting and removing known threats. However, it falls short in several critical areas. Modern cyberattacks often employ previously unseen techniques, rendering signature-based antivirus solutions ineffective. Additionally, antivirus software primarily focuses on protection, leaving organizations vulnerable to breaches without adequate detection and response capabilities.

Endpoint Security: A Comprehensive Approach

Endpoint security goes beyond traditional antivirus, offering a more holistic approach to protecting devices. These solutions provide a multi-layered defense strategy that includes:

  • Threat Detection and Response (EDR): EDR solutions continuously monitor endpoints for suspicious activities, enabling rapid detection and response to threats. They employ advanced techniques like behavioral analysis and machine learning to identify even unknown attacks.
  • Endpoint Detection and Prevention (EDP): EDP builds upon EDR by adding proactive measures to prevent attacks from succeeding. It combines threat intelligence with real-time analysis to block malicious activities before they cause damage.
  • Next-Generation Antivirus (NGAV): NGAV is an evolution of traditional antivirus, incorporating advanced technologies like sandboxing and heuristic analysis to enhance threat detection and prevention.
  • Endpoint Protection Platforms (EPP): EPPs offer a comprehensive suite of security features, including antivirus, firewall, intrusion prevention, and endpoint management, providing a unified approach to endpoint protection.

Key Differences Between Endpoint Security and Antivirus

  • Proactive vs. Reactive: Antivirus is primarily reactive, responding to known threats. Endpoint security solutions are proactive, constantly monitoring for suspicious activities and preventing attacks.
  • Detection Capabilities: Antivirus relies on signature-based detection, which is limited against new threats. Endpoint security employs advanced techniques like behavioral analysis and machine learning for superior detection.
  • Response Capabilities: Antivirus typically focuses on removing malware after an infection. Endpoint security offers incident response capabilities, allowing organizations to investigate attacks, contain damage, and recover quickly.
  • Additional Features: Endpoint security solutions often include features like vulnerability assessment, patch management, and device control, providing a more comprehensive approach to endpoint protection.

Choosing the Right Solution

Selecting the appropriate endpoint security solution depends on various factors, including organization size, industry, risk tolerance, and budget. It’s essential to assess your specific needs and evaluate different options carefully. Consider factors such as the solution’s capabilities, ease of management, and integration with existing security infrastructure.

In conclusion, the evolving threat landscape necessitates a more robust approach to endpoint security. While antivirus software remains a valuable tool, it’s no longer sufficient on its own. By understanding the differences between antivirus and advanced endpoint security solutions, organizations can make informed decisions to protect their valuable assets.

Securing Your Smart Home: A Guide to Protecting Connected Devices

by Christopher Redus August 26, 2024

The allure of a smart home is undeniable. From voice-activated assistants to automated thermostats, these devices offer unparalleled convenience and comfort. However, as our homes become increasingly interconnected, so do the potential vulnerabilities. Cybercriminals are always on the lookout for new targets, and your smart home could be their next victim. This blog will provide essential steps to safeguard your connected devices and ensure your home remains a secure sanctuary.

Understanding the Threats

Before diving into protective measures, it’s crucial to understand the potential risks. Cybercriminals can exploit vulnerabilities in smart devices to gain access to your personal information, and financial data, and even control your home remotely. Some common threats include:

  • Unauthorized Access: Hackers can exploit weak passwords or default settings to access your devices and network.
  • Data Breaches: Sensitive information stored on your devices can be stolen and misused.
  • DDoS Attacks: Your devices can be compromised and used to launch attacks on other systems.
  • Physical Security Risks: Smart devices with cameras or microphones can be used for surveillance.

Bolstering Your Home’s Defenses

Now that you’re aware of the threats, let’s explore practical steps to protect your smart home:

  1. Strong and Unique Passwords:

    • Create complex passwords for all your smart devices and accounts.
    • Avoid using the same password for multiple devices or services.
    • Consider using a password manager to generate and store strong passwords securely.
  2. Regular Software Updates:

    • Keep the operating systems of your devices and connected apps up-to-date.
    • Updates often include security patches that address vulnerabilities.
    • Enable automatic updates whenever possible.
  3. Secure Your Wi-Fi Network:

    • Use a strong, unique password for your Wi-Fi network.
    • Enable Wi-Fi Protected Access (WPA3) encryption for the highest level of security.
    • Regularly change your Wi-Fi password.
    • Consider using a guest network for visitors to isolate your main network.
  4. IoT Device Segmentation:

    • Create a separate network for your smart devices to isolate them from your main network.
    • This limits the potential damage if one device is compromised.
    • Some routers offer built-in guest networks, while others require additional hardware.
  5. Research Device Security:

    • Not all smart devices are created equal when it comes to security.
    • Research the security features of devices before purchasing.
    • Look for devices with reputable brands and strong privacy policies.
  6. Limit Device Sharing:

    • Be cautious about sharing device information with third-party apps or services.
    • Only grant access to trusted apps.
    • Regularly review app permissions and revoke unnecessary access.
  7. Monitor Network Activity:

    • Keep an eye on your network for unusual activity or unauthorized devices.
    • Use antivirus and firewall software to protect your network.
    • Consider using a network monitoring tool for advanced protection.
  8. Physical Security:

    • Protect your devices from physical tampering.
    • Place cameras and microphones in secure locations.
    • Be mindful of the information shared through voice assistants.

Additional Tips:

  • Enable two-factor authentication whenever possible.
  • Be cautious about public Wi-Fi networks.
  • Regularly back up your data.
  • Educate family members about smart home security.

By following these guidelines, you can significantly enhance the security of your smart home. Remember, a proactive approach is essential to staying ahead of cyber threats. Stay informed about the latest security best practices and adapt your protection measures accordingly.

Norton Family vs Google Family Link: Who Can Protect Your Child?

by Christopher Redus August 26, 2024

In today’s digital age, where children are increasingly immersed in the online world, parental concerns about their safety have never been more pressing. Parental control apps have emerged as essential tools to safeguard children from the potential dangers lurking online. 

Two of the most prominent players in this arena are Norton Family and Google Family Link. But which one offers superior protection for your child’s cyber safety? Let’s delve into a comparative analysis.

Understanding the Contenders

Norton Family is a dedicated parental control software that provides a comprehensive suite of features designed to protect children from online threats. Backed by the renowned Norton brand, it offers a strong reputation for security.

Google Family Link is a free parental control app integrated into the Google ecosystem. While primarily focused on managing screen time and app access, it also offers some content filtering capabilities. Its advantage lies in its seamless integration with other Google services.

Feature Comparison

  • Content Filtering: Both platforms offer content filtering to restrict access to inappropriate websites. However, Norton Family generally boasts more granular control, allowing parents to block specific websites or categories. Google Family Link’s content filtering is primarily based on age-appropriate settings.
  • Screen Time Management: Both apps enable parents to set screen time limits for devices. Norton Family provides more flexibility with custom time schedules and app-specific limits. Google Family Link offers basic time management features but may be less granular.
  • Location Tracking: Norton Family provides location tracking, allowing parents to monitor their child’s whereabouts. Google Family Link also offers location sharing, but its primary focus is on finding the device, not tracking the child’s location.
  • App and Purchase Control: Both platforms allow parents to approve app downloads and in-app purchases. Norton Family often provides more detailed control over app usage, while Google Family Link focuses on basic approval and blocking.
  • Social Media Monitoring: Norton Family offers limited social media monitoring capabilities, providing insights into your child’s activity on popular platforms. Google Family Link does not have dedicated social media monitoring features.

Beyond Features: A Deeper Look

While features are important, other factors should be considered:

  • Ease of Use: Google Family Link generally has a simpler interface, making it more user-friendly for parents who are less tech-savvy. Norton Family, while offering more features, may require a steeper learning curve.
  • Privacy Concerns: Both platforms handle user data differently. It’s essential to carefully review their privacy policies to understand how your child’s information is collected, used, and shared.
  • Cost: Google Family Link is free, while Norton Family requires a subscription.

Which One is Right for You?

The best choice depends on your specific needs and preferences. If you prioritize comprehensive control, advanced features, and a strong focus on security, Norton Family might be the better option. On the other hand, if you want a free, easy-to-use solution with basic parental controls and are already invested in the Google ecosystem, Google Family Link is worth considering.

Ultimately, the most effective approach to child cyber safety involves a combination of parental control tools, open communication, and digital literacy education. Regularly review your child’s online activities, discuss online safety, and stay informed about the latest threats.

By carefully evaluating your family’s needs and utilizing the appropriate tools, you can create a safer online environment for your child. Remember, no parental control app is foolproof, and ongoing vigilance is essential.

How To Monitor Remote Workers Violating The Law and Privacy?

by Robert Lemmons August 26, 2024

The rise of remote work has presented both opportunities and challenges for employers. While remote work offers flexibility and cost savings, it also raises concerns about productivity, data security, and compliance. To address these concerns, many employers turn to employee monitoring software. However, it’s crucial to tread carefully to avoid legal and ethical pitfalls. This blog post will explore how to monitor remote workers while respecting their privacy and complying with the law.

Understanding the Legal Landscape

Before implementing any monitoring program, it’s essential to understand the applicable laws and regulations. Laws vary by jurisdiction, so consult with legal counsel to ensure compliance. Generally, employers have the right to monitor employee activity on company-owned devices and networks. However, restrictions apply to monitoring personal devices and off-duty activities.

Key legal considerations include:

  • Electronic Communications Privacy Act (ECPA): This federal law protects electronic communications, including emails and phone calls. Employers generally have the right to monitor business communications on company-owned devices.
  • State and Local Laws: Some states have specific laws governing employee monitoring, such as requiring notification or consent.
  • Data Privacy Regulations: Laws like the General Data Protection Regulation (GDPR) and the California Consumer Privacy Act (CCPA) impose restrictions on how personal data can be collected, stored, and used.

Building Trust and Transparency

Open communication is vital for building trust and avoiding legal issues. Clearly communicate your monitoring policy to employees, explaining the reasons for monitoring, the types of information collected, and how it will be used. Transparency can alleviate concerns and foster a positive work environment.

Key elements of a transparent monitoring policy include:

  • Purpose and Scope: Clearly define the reasons for monitoring, such as ensuring productivity, protecting company data, and preventing misconduct.
  • Data Collection: Specify the types of information collected, such as keystrokes, websites visited, and emails.
  • Data Retention: Outline how long data will be stored and how it will be protected.
  • Employee Consent: If required by law or company policy, obtain explicit consent from employees for certain types of monitoring.
  • Access and Review: Explain how employees can access and review their monitored data.

Choosing the Right Monitoring Tools

Numerous employee monitoring tools are available, each with varying features and capabilities. Select tools that align with your monitoring goals and comply with legal requirements. Consider the following factors when choosing monitoring software:

  • Functionality: Determine which features are essential, such as time tracking, website monitoring, keystroke logging, and screen recording.
  • Data Privacy: Ensure the software complies with data privacy regulations and protects sensitive information.
  • Legal Compliance: Verify that the software adheres to applicable laws and regulations.
  • Employee Experience: Choose tools that minimize disruptions and respect employee privacy.

Monitoring Best Practices

To effectively monitor remote workers while protecting their privacy, follow these best practices:

  • Focus on Behavior, Not Individuals: Monitor for patterns of unproductive behavior rather than targeting specific individuals.
  • Set Clear Expectations: Establish clear performance metrics and expectations to guide employee behavior.
  • Provide Support and Feedback: Offer resources and support to help employees improve their performance.
  • Limit Monitoring: Avoid excessive monitoring, as it can create a hostile work environment and erode trust.
  • Regularly Review and Update: Periodically review your monitoring policy and practices to ensure they remain effective and compliant.

By following these guidelines, employers can effectively monitor remote workers while respecting their privacy and complying with the law. Remember that monitoring should be a tool for improving productivity and protecting the business, not a means of surveillance.

How To Choose The Right VPN Service For Your Mobile?

by Robert Lemmons August 26, 2024

In today’s digital age, our smartphones have become indispensable companions, carrying a wealth of personal information. To safeguard your online privacy and security, a VPN (Virtual Private Network) is essential. But with countless options available, selecting the right VPN for your mobile can be overwhelming. This guide will help you navigate the choices and find the perfect VPN to protect your digital life.

Understanding Your Needs

Before diving into VPN options, it’s crucial to identify your specific requirements:

  • Privacy: If you prioritize anonymity and protecting your personal data from snoopers, a VPN with a strict no-logs policy is essential.
  • Security: For robust protection against hackers and data breaches, look for VPNs with strong encryption protocols like AES-256.
  • Unblocking Content: If accessing geo-restricted content is your primary goal, choose a VPN with a vast server network and a proven track record of bypassing geo-blocks.
  • Speed: For streaming or online gaming, prioritize a VPN with fast speeds and minimal performance impact.
  • Budget: Determine your budget to narrow down your options and find a VPN that offers good value for money.

Key Factors to Consider

Once you’ve clarified your needs, evaluate VPNs based on these essential factors:

  • Security and Privacy:
    • Encryption: Opt for VPNs using advanced encryption protocols like AES-256.
    • No-Logs Policy: Ensure the VPN doesn’t store your browsing history or personal data.
    • Kill Switch: This feature disconnects your internet if the VPN connection drops, preventing data leaks.
    • Leak Protection: Verify that the VPN protects against DNS, WebRTC, and IPv6 leaks.
  • Server Network:
    • Server Locations: A wider range of server locations offers more flexibility for unblocking content and improving connection speeds.
    • Server Load: Choose a VPN with ample servers to avoid congestion and slowdowns.
  • Speed and Performance:
    • Speed Tests: Look for VPNs with consistent speed test results to ensure minimal impact on your browsing experience.
    • Optimized Protocols: Select a VPN that supports fast protocols like WireGuard or OpenVPN.
  • Ease of Use:
    • User-Friendly Apps: Opt for VPNs with intuitive mobile apps that are easy to navigate and set up.
    • Customer Support: Reliable customer support is essential for troubleshooting any issues.
  • Additional Features:
    • Ad Blocking: Some VPNs offer built-in ad blockers to enhance your browsing experience.
    • Malware Protection: Additional security features like malware protection can provide added peace of mind.
    • Split Tunneling: This feature allows you to choose which apps or traffic should go through the VPN.
  • Pricing and Plans:
    • Cost: Compare prices and plan options to find the best value for your needs.
    • Money-Back Guarantee: Look for VPNs that offer a money-back guarantee to try the service risk-free.

Tips for Choosing the Right VPN

  • Read Reviews: Check reputable online reviews to get insights from other users’ experiences.
  • Free Trials: Take advantage of free trials to test VPNs before committing.
  • Avoid Free VPNs: Free VPNs often compromise on privacy, security, and speed.
  • Consider Your Device: Ensure the VPN is compatible with your mobile operating system (iOS or Android).

By carefully considering your requirements and evaluating VPNs based on the factors mentioned above, you can select the ideal VPN to protect your online privacy and security while enjoying a seamless mobile experience.

Remember: Your digital safety is paramount. Invest time in researching and choosing a VPN that aligns with your specific needs.
